A free, powerful, multi-purpose tool that helps you monitor system resources,
debug software and detect malware.

Main features

A detailed overview of system activity with highlighting.

Main window

Graphs and statistics allow you quickly to track down resource hogs and runaway processes.

System information summary

Tip: Use Ctrl+I to view system performance information. Move your cursor over a graph to get a tooltip with information about the data point under your cursor. You can double-click the graph to see information about the process at that data point, even if the process is no longer running.

Can't edit or delete a file? Discover which processes are using that file.

Find handles

Tip: Use Ctrl+F to search for a handle or DLL. If all else fails, you can right-click an entry and close the handle associated with the file. However, this should only be used as a last resort and can lead to data loss and corruption.

See what programs have active network connections, and close them if necessary.

Network connections

Get real-time information on disk access.

Disk tab

Tip: This may look very similar to the Disk Activity feature in Resource Monitor, but Process Hacker has a few more features!

Advanced features

View detailed stack traces with kernel-mode, WOW64 and .NET support.

Stack trace

Tip: Hover your cursor over the first column (with the numbers) to view parameter and line number information when available.

Go beyond services.msc: create, edit and control services.

Service properties

Tip: By default, Process Hacker shows entries for drivers in addition to normal user-mode services. You can turn this off by checking View > Hide Driver Services.

And much more...

Service properties

Other additions

Many of you have probably used Process Explorer in the past. Process Hacker has several advantages:

  • Process Hacker allows you to copy data by simply pressing Ctrl+C.
  • Process Hacker is open source and can be modified or redistributed.
  • Process Hacker does not have several year old bugs that still remain unfixed.
  • Process Hacker is more customizable.
  • Process Hacker shows symbolic access masks (e.g. Read, Write), rather than just numbers (e.g. 0x12019f).

Download >

Latest News

Process Hacker 2.33 by wj32
11 months ago - December 27th, 2013, 11:07 am
Process Hacker 2.32 by wj32
1 year ago - October 30th, 2013, 1:33 pm
Process Hacker 2.31 by wj32
1 year ago - July 28th, 2013, 12:15 pm
Process Hacker 2.30 by wj32
1 year ago - January 14th, 2013, 9:54 am
Process Hacker 2.29 by wj32
2 years ago - December 17th, 2012, 7:59 am

Forum Activity

Process Hacker crashes because of too many connections by TETYYS
5 days ago - December 15th, 2014, 12:19 pm
Restart sometimes doesn't work. by Klocman
6 days ago - December 14th, 2014, 5:41 pm
Use custom SystemTraceProvider on Windows 8 for the ETW log by TETYYS
6 days ago - December 14th, 2014, 10:20 am
Verify mapped module by nawaz
1 week ago - December 13th, 2014, 5:30 am
How do you close open file handles? by LonelyPixel
1 week ago - December 12th, 2014, 9:17 pm

SVN Activity